What is a NetSuite Developer?

A NetSuite Developer is a software professional who specializes in customizing and optimizing the NetSuite ERP (Enterprise Resource Planning) platform for businesses. They design, develop, and implement solutions using SuiteScript, SuiteTalk, and other NetSuite tools to automate processes, integrate third-party systems, and enhance the platform’s functionality. NetSuite Developers work closely with stakeholders to understand business requirements, offer technical guidance, and ensure the system supports organizational goals. Their expertise helps companies maximize the value of their NetSuite investment.

What is the difference between Netsuite Developer vs Netsuite Administrator?

AspectNetsuite DeveloperNetsuite Administrator
Primary RoleDesigns, develops, and customizes Netsuite solutions and integrationsManages and maintains the Netsuite system, including user setup and system configurations
Required SkillsSuiteScript, SuiteFlow, JavaScript, API integrationsSystem configuration, user management, reporting, troubleshooting
CertificationsNetsuite SuiteFoundation, Developer certifications often preferredNetsuite Administrator certification often preferred
Work EnvironmentTechnical teams, development projects, customization tasksEnd-user support, system maintenance, user training

While Netsuite Developers focus on customizing and building solutions within Netsuite using scripting and development skills, Netsuite Administrators handle daily system management, user support, and configuration tasks. Both roles are essential for effective Netsuite implementation and operation, often working closely but with distinct responsibilities.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a NetSuite Developer, and why are they important?

To thrive as a NetSuite Developer, you need strong programming skills in SuiteScript (JavaScript), a solid understanding of ERP concepts, and experience with NetSuite administration, typically supported by a degree in computer science or a related field. Familiarity with NetSuite tools such as SuiteTalk (Web Services), SuiteFlow (workflow automation), SuiteBuilder, and relevant NetSuite certifications is highly beneficial. Excellent problem-solving, communication, and project management skills set standout developers apart when collaborating with cross-functional teams and translating business requirements into technical solutions. These skills ensure effective customization, integration, and optimization of NetSuite platforms to meet organizational needs.

What are some common challenges faced by Netsuite Developers when customizing modules for different business needs?

Netsuite Developers often encounter challenges when tailoring modules to fit unique business processes, particularly in balancing customization with system performance and maintainability. They must ensure that scripts, workflows, and integrations align with best practices to avoid conflicts during system upgrades or changes. Collaboration with business analysts and end-users is essential to accurately translate requirements into scalable solutions, while also managing expectations about what is feasible within the Netsuite platform. Staying updated with new features and limitations is also crucial to deliver effective and future-proof customizations.
